Zim musicians in solidarity with Ivy Kombo after Fraud scandal

Zimabwean musicians are standing in solidarity with Pastor Admire Kasi and wife Ivy Kombo following their arrest on allegations of acquiring a fraudulent certificate of conversion to practice law in Zimbabwe.

Albert Nyathi, Dereck Mpofu and Parac

let William paid Kombo a visit yesterday.

Ivy took to social media to appreciate the artist for showing her so much love during her lowest moments

 

“Thank you great legendaries for paying us such a timely visit. You heard of our distress and rushed to encourage & support us. Friends in need, friends indeed.”

Kasi and Kombo appeared before Harare magistrate Marehwanazvo Gofa who granted them US$300 bail each.

Allegations are that sometime in 2013, the accused graduated from the University of Bedfordshire, United Kingdom with Bachelor of Laws degrees.
